Cant scan hp desk jet f2400 from my latop i have downloaded the software printing is working but having probelm with the scan

Hi there

It may be that you just downloaed the priter side driver only, you need the all in one driver for it to use the scaner.

HP Deskjet F380 All-in-One Compatible with vista

I had the same problem. I could print, but not scan.

However, if you open up Paint and go to file and scan, it will scan your document. For some reason, using the scan button on the printer itself will not work with Vista, but using Paint will. I also heard that using Windows fax and scan will also work.
